文摘为提高海域使用率和综合管理效率,满足海域评估需求,高效管理海域评估信息,设计了一种数据分布式存储的基于GIS的海域评估信息管理系统。该系统以Visual Studio 2012为开发环境,采用C~#编程语言,利用MapGIS K9和SQL Server数据库进行开发,设计了地图浏览、双向查询、鹰眼导航、表单制作、数据查询和空间分析等功能,实现了海域使用权价值评估信息的标准化和可视化,为海域使用权价值评估提供了决策支持,对海洋可持续发展具有重要意义。
文摘山西煤炭资源丰富,煤矿资料复杂,矿山数据信息化管理十分重要。本文采用面向对象分析的方法详细设计了山西煤矿信息管理系统的C/S模式、功能结构及数据库E-R模型。基于SQL Server 2008 R2、MapGIS K9开发环境及MFC框架,利用多文档技术、消息传递机制和FTP服务器技术,实现了煤矿空间和属性数据的有效组织、可视化预览、图层管理、自定义统计分析、文件上传下载以及专题制图等功能。系统已投入实际应用,实践表明可大大提高煤矿数据管理效率。

文摘In order to improve the cartography efficiency and the intelligent level of forestry map,we put forward the symbolization scheme of forestry map based on MapGIS K9 platform.Firstly,the symbol library of forestry map was constructed according to The Graphic Representation of Forestry Map which was issued by the National Forestry Bureau in October,2010.Then,the symbol configuration rule database was established to realize the expression of symbol configuration rule in the digital environment.Finally,the symbolization module was realized with the support of MapGIS Objects component development technology,and the thematic data of forestry were visualized according to the symbol configuration rule.The practice proved that the scheme could basically satisfy the cartography requirements of common forestry maps which included the forest management inventory map.
